ISPs play an integral role in ensuring users experience reliable and high-speed internet connectivity. They invest significantly in network infrastructure, such as fibre-optic cables, to deliver faster internet speeds and accommodate the growing demands of data-intensive applications and services. Additionally, ISPs often offer supplementary services such as web hosting, domain registration, and email services to meet the diverse needs of their clientele, ensuring a comprehensive online experience.
MNOs maintain a network of cell towers and base stations to facilitate wireless communication. These networks are carefully designed to cover extensive areas, ensuring users remain connected while on the go. Over time, wireless communication services have significantly evolved with the introduction of technologies like 3G, 4G, and the latest 5G, which provide enhanced data speeds and reduced latency, allowing for innovative mobile applications and services to flourish.
VPNs establish a secure connection between a user’s device and a remote server. By encrypting the data, VPNs protect sensitive information from interception by unauthorised individuals. This security is especially important when accessing public Wi-Fi networks or when employees connect to their company’s network remotely. Moreover, VPNs allow users to bypass geographical restrictions, enabling access to region-locked content seamlessly.
VoIP technology converts voice signals into digital data packets transmitted over IP networks. This integration removes the need for separate voice and data networks, resulting in significant cost savings and simplified network management. VoIP encompasses a plethora of features, including call forwarding, voicemail, video conferencing, and integration with other communication tools such as email and instant messaging, enhancing overall communication efficiency.
CDNs operate by caching website content on servers that are strategically positioned closer to the end-user. When a user requests a webpage, the CDN delivers the content from the nearest server, minimising the distance the data must travel. This mechanism results in quicker loading times and an enhanced user experience. Additionally, CDNs alleviate the load across multiple servers, ensuring that websites can manage high traffic volumes without compromising performance, thus improving overall site reliability.
Cloud services eliminate the need for businesses to invest in and maintain their physical IT infrastructure. Instead, they can rely on telecommunications companies to provide the necessary resources and infrastructure on a pay-as-you-go basis. These services offer numerous advantages, including scalability, flexibility, and cost reductions. Companies can easily adjust their resources according to their needs, access their data from any location, and leverage a vast array of software applications without the need for installation or ongoing maintenance, thereby enhancing operational efficiency.
Reliable network services are essential for both businesses and individuals who depend on continuous communication. Whether making a phone call, sending an email, or accessing an online service, these services play a pivotal role in ensuring these activities can occur seamlessly. Techniques such as network redundancy, backup systems, and load balancing are implemented to mitigate the impact of potential network failures, thereby ensuring continuous communication and enhancing user confidence in these services.
